What is the recommended dosage of asafoetida for diabetes management?

Short Answer: The recommended dosage of asafoetida for diabetes management is typically a small pinch (around 100-200 mg) per day. It should be consumed in moderation to avoid potential side effects.

Detailed Answer:

  1. Asafoetida is a potent spice, and only a small amount is needed to reap its benefits. A small pinch, approximately 100-200 mg per day, is generally sufficient for diabetes management.
  2. It can be added to food during cooking or consumed with water. Incorporating asafoetida into daily meals is a practical way to enjoy its health benefits.
  3. Excessive consumption of asafoetida should be avoided, as it may lead to adverse effects such as digestive discomfort or allergic reactions. Moderation is key to safe and effective use.
  4. Individuals new to using asafoetida should start with a small dose and gradually increase it as needed. This helps the body adjust and reduces the risk of side effects.
  5. As with any natural remedy, it is best to seek advice from a healthcare provider before starting asafoetida supplementation. They can provide personalized recommendations based on individual health conditions.

Are there any side effects of using asafoetida for blood sugar control?

Short Answer: While asafoetida has benefits for blood sugar control, it may cause side effects such as digestive issues, allergic reactions, and low blood pressure if consumed in large amounts. Moderation is key.

Detailed Answer:

  1. Asafoetida is generally safe when used in small amounts, but excessive consumption can lead to side effects. It is important to use it in moderation to avoid potential issues.
  2. Possible side effects of asafoetida include digestive issues such as gas, diarrhea, or stomach cramps. These symptoms are usually mild and can be managed by reducing the dosage.
  3. Some individuals may experience allergic reactions to asafoetida, such as skin rashes or breathing difficulties. If any allergic symptoms occur, it is advisable to discontinue use and seek medical attention.
  4. Asafoetida can lower blood pressure, so individuals with low blood pressure should be cautious. Monitoring blood pressure regularly can help manage this potential side effect.
  5. Consulting a healthcare provider before using asafoetida regularly is recommended. They can provide guidance on the appropriate dosage and usage, ensuring it is safe and effective for individual needs.
